Performance

When it comes to graphics cards, performance is a key factor to consider. The performance of a graphics card is determined by factors such as the GPU (Graphics Processing Unit) and the amount of VRAM (Video Random Access Memory). The GPU is responsible for processing and rendering graphics, while VRAM stores the textures, shaders, and other data required for smooth gameplay or rendering tasks.

The performance of a graphics card is usually measured by benchmark scores and frame rates in games. Nvidia categorizes its graphics cards into different series such as the GeForce GTX and RTX series, each offering varying levels of performance. The higher the number in the series, the more powerful the graphics card is likely to be.

When choosing a Nvidia graphics card for gaming, consider the requirements of the games you intend to play. If you primarily play less demanding games or use your PC for general tasks, a mid-range card like the Nvidia GeForce GTX 1660 Super may be sufficient. On the other hand, if you play graphically intensive games or work with resource-intensive applications, you may want to consider a high-end card like the Nvidia GeForce RTX 3080 for maximum performance.

For professionals in fields such as 3D modeling, video editing, or CAD design, a workstation graphics card like the Nvidia Quadro or Nvidia RTX A6000 may be more suitable. These cards are optimized for professional applications and come with additional features like error-correcting code (ECC) memory and support for specialized software.

Compatibility

Compatibility is another crucial factor to consider when choosing a Nvidia graphics card. Not all graphics cards are compatible with all motherboards or power supplies. To ensure compatibility, you need to consider the form factor, power requirements, and slots available on your motherboard.

Most Nvidia graphics cards use the PCIe (Peripheral Component Interconnect Express) interface, which is the standard interface for modern motherboards. However, it's important to check the length and width of the card to ensure it fits within your PC case. Some high-end graphics cards may require additional power connectors, so make sure your power supply has the necessary connectors.

Additionally, consider the power requirements of the graphics card. Higher-end cards tend to require more power and may require a power supply with higher wattage to provide sufficient power. Make sure your power supply meets the recommended requirements of the graphics card you are considering.

Future-Proofing

When investing in a Nvidia graphics card, it's important to consider future-proofing. Future-proofing refers to the ability of a graphics card to handle upcoming games, software updates, and advancements in technology. While it's impossible to predict the future, there are a few factors you can consider to ensure your graphics card stays relevant for longer.

Firstly, look for a graphics card that supports the latest APIs (Application Programming Interfaces) like DirectX and Vulkan. These APIs are used by game developers to optimize their games and take advantage of the latest graphics technologies. By choosing a card with support for the latest APIs, you ensure compatibility with upcoming games and improved performance.

Secondly, consider the VRAM capacity of the graphics card. Games and software are becoming increasingly demanding in terms of memory usage. Choosing a graphics card with ample VRAM ensures that you can run the latest games and applications without experiencing performance issues due to insufficient memory.

Lastly, check for features like ray tracing and DLSS (Deep Learning Super Sampling), which are becoming more prevalent in modern games. These features enhance the visual quality and performance of games, and having support for them will ensure a better gaming experience in the future.

2. How much VRAM do I need in a Nvidia graphics card?

The amount of VRAM you need in a Nvidia graphics card depends on your requirements. For casual gaming and general use, 4GB of VRAM should be sufficient. However, if you engage in high-resolution gaming, video editing, or 3D rendering, consider a graphics card with 8GB or more of VRAM for smoother performance.
